Secondary brain cancer,gross specimen. Brain slice showing a metastatic malignant (cancerous) carcinoma (invasive tumour,brown). A metastatic tumour is a secondary cancer that has spread (metastasised) from the site of the original cancer. Once a cancer has spread to the brain the prognosis is often poor | |
